I'm glad you liked yours. I've owned one and have since sold it. To be fair, I had an early version with Canon's original IS technology. While I can't say for sure, but it appears that lenses made after 2008 or thereabouts or significantly better than older ones.

Mine was dreadful in early morning light. My first experience with it was shooting birds in flight (BIF), which itself it difficult. In low light conditions, early morning, the lens was almost impossible to auto-focus. Eventually I went to manual focus set at infinity and hoped. This was true while shooting with the 50D. I've since tried it on a 7D and borrowed one on the 5D Mk III with similar results.

This is a lens Canon needs to update. My only concern is that whatever they do to the lens, the retail will be too close to US$ 3,000.00 for my wallet.
